Comprehensive Product Summary
General Information
- Brand: Dell
- Model Identifier: 345-BLKN
- Product Type: Solid State Drive
Technical Specifications
- Storage Capacity: 7.68 Terabytes
- Connection Protocol: PCIe Gen 4.0 x4 (NVMe)
- Drive Format: U.2 Interface, 15mm Height, 2.5-Inch Form Factor
- Usage Profile: Optimized for Read-Intensive Workloads
Interface & Expansion
- Available Ports: Dual PCIe 4.0 x4 NVMe Interfaces
- Drive Bay Compatibility: Single Internal 2.5-Inch Slot

NAND Technology and Endurance Characteristics
At the heart of the Dell 345-BLKN is high-quality 3D TLC (Triple-Level Cell) NAND flash memory, carefully selected for enterprise read-intensive applications. The 1DWPD rating indicates the drive can withstand writing its entire capacity once per day over its five-year warranty period. With a total bytes written (TBW) rating of 14,016 terabytes, this SSD offers exceptional longevity for read-oriented workloads. The advanced wear-leveling algorithms and garbage collection mechanisms ensure even distribution of write operations across all memory cells.
Power Management and Efficiency
The 345-BLKN features sophisticated power management capabilities with typical active power consumption of 12-15 watts during operation. The drive supports multiple power states including operational, idle, and low-power modes, allowing systems to optimize energy usage based on workload demands. The power-loss protection circuitry includes capacitors that provide sufficient energy to complete in-progress writes and maintain data integrity during unexpected power failures.

Advanced Encryption and Security
Data security is paramount in enterprise environments, and the 345-BLKN addresses this with comprehensive encryption capabilities. The drive supports TCG Opal 2.0 and IEEE 1667 security standards with 256-bit AES encryption, protecting data at rest against unauthorized access. The secure erase functionality allows for complete data sanitization when repurposing or decommissioning drives.
